資料庫原理中的正規化

2021-09-30 11:10:03 字數 501 閱讀 4905

最近關於心裡對自考總有一點心不甘!今天想起一直模糊但又好奇的幾個正規化!想想之前我們提到過好幾次。幾天把這一部分總結了一下!有點膚淺,我覺得我收穫的挺多的。下面用一張圖簡單說明一下。

對如何判斷是否是無損分解弄明白點了。是這樣的,一課本上的例子說明一下(p79 例3.11)

設關係模式r(abcd),r分解成ρ=。如果r上成立的函式依賴集是f1=,那麼ρ相對於f1是否無損分解?如果r上成立的函式依賴集是f2=呢?

解釋:無損分解就是有一行全是a,就稱之為無損分解。

我對上圖的理解是這樣的,b→a,可以把a看成b 只要和左側的ab中有相同的就可以寫成a(n).如果沒有相同的就只能寫成b(i,j)的形式。這樣有一行全是a就可以說是無損分解了!

資料庫原理中的正規化

近期關於心裡對自考總有一點心不甘!今天想起一直模糊但又好奇的幾個正規化。想想之前我們提到過好幾次。幾天把這一部分總結了一下!有點膚淺,我認為我收穫的挺多的。以下用一張圖簡單說明一下。對怎樣推斷是否是無損分解弄明確點了。是這種,一課本上的樣例說明一下 p79 例3.11 設關係模式r abcd r分解...

資料庫中的正規化

1nf 第一正規化是指資料庫表的每一列都是不可分割的基本資料項,同一列中不能有多個值,即實體中的某個屬性不能有多個值或者不能又重複的屬性。第一正規化的模式要求屬性值不可再 成更小部分,即屬性項不能是屬性組合或由組屬性組成。2nf 第二正規化,是在第一正規化的基礎上建立起來的。即滿足第二正規化必須先滿...

資料庫中的正規化

概念歸納 1nf 字段不可分 2nf 有主鍵,非主鍵字段依賴主鍵 3nf 非主鍵字段不能相互依賴 解釋 1nf 原子性 字段不可再分,否則就不是關聯式資料庫 2nf 唯一性 乙個表只說明乙個事物 3nf 每列都與主鍵有直接關係,不存在傳遞依賴 不符合第一正規化的例子 關聯式資料庫中create不出這...